The Optical Repair Tech will perform quality checks and preventive maintenance practices on entire Panavision Chicago optical inventory for use on future projects. Keep and update condition notes for optical inventory, this includes sub-rental, consignment and crew gear. Follow procedures for documenting and updating damage/repair contracts. Perform basic repairs on lens department related assets. Provide customer service to Panavision clients both in-house and on-set/on-location, includes troubleshooting potential issues or providing tech questions.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Perform timely service procedures and general maintenance on all Panavision Chicago lenses, accessories.
  • Troubleshoot and identify lens issues and determine appropriate action: service, minor repair, and major repair or refurb, return to vendor for major repair or refurb, including third party lenses.
  • Work with Rental Department and Prep Floor team to assign priority and ensure that the appropriate equipment is ready to rent.
  • Keep track of all supplies and parts related to the lens department and report shortages weekly to management.  
  • Examine, clean, test and perform basic adjustments of equipment used on the QC process. 
  • Dismantle, identify defects or damage, and effectively service equipment dependent on technical aptitude as determined by company training program.
  • Maintain a clean and organized workstation as defined by management and per health and safety standards.
  • Perform necessary information system transactions to maintain inventory accuracy.
  • Use available systems and information to prioritize equipment moving through service. Equipment should be serviced in the appropriate amount of time.  Work closely with Rentals and other technicians to balance resources to meet business demands and achieve process measurements.
  • Identify and clearly communicate to Rentals and Management any equipment that has been severely “Damaged” or has major parts “Missing” which require the immediate filing of a Damage Report. 
  • Service and effectively repair minor problems with cameras and lenses on set/location as appropriate.
  • Seek out knowledge and specification information on Non-Panavision manufactured equipment for gear integration purposes.
